【问题标题】:looking for a C# mocking framework that allows mocking static methods [closed]寻找允许模拟静态方法的 C# 模拟框架 [关闭]
【发布时间】:2011-04-05 09:44:14
【问题描述】:

我需要快速学习一个模拟框架,该框架允许模拟静态方法并为用 C# 编写的应用程序编写测试用例。你会推荐哪个框架?

【问题讨论】:

    标签: c# mocking


    【解决方案1】:

    您可以使用以下框架来做到这一点:

    1. Typemock Isolator
    2. JustMock
    3. Moles(只能存根方法,不能断言它们)。

    使用 Isolator 伪造静态方法的示例:

    Isolate.WhenCalled(() => MyClass.MethodReturningZero()).WillReturn(1);
    

    免责声明 - 我在 Typemock 工作

    【讨论】:

    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2012-09-16
    • 1970-01-01
    • 2010-11-14
    • 2012-02-12
    相关资源
    最近更新 更多